A.V. Club Inventory: Horrors Of The Big City

The Onion’s pop-culture-focused sister publication, The A.V. Club, is debuting a new weekly video series called “Inventory,” based on its popular lists of the same name.

Thinking about spending some time in the big city? Well, think again. Danger awaits around every corner, from menacing urbanites to confusing big city ways. This weeks Inventory covers three films that reveal the terrible things awaiting those who venture into America’s metropolises, from the confounding New York bohemia of After Hours to the terrifying Chicago of Adventures In Babysitting to the Michael Douglas-terrorized L.A. of Falling Down.
